  5. 20. Occurrence of a recently described and validated subchondral defect in the distal tarsus of Icelandic horses

    University essay from SLU/Dept. of Clinical Sciences

    Author : Simon Wester; [2020]
    Keywords : Osteoarthritis; radiography; subchondral defect; Icelandic horses; distal tarsal joints;

    Abstract : This study sought to retrospectively investigate the presence of a subchondral bone defect and its relation to lesions associated with osteoarthritis (OA) in the distal tarsal joints of Icelandic horses. The subchondral bone defect has earlier been described and validated in this breed, and is a potential biomarker for early signs of OA. READ MORE
